Modern Darvas Trading
Modern Darvas Trading combines the classic Darvas Box method with contemporary trading tools and techniques to enhance its effectiveness. Developed by Nicolas Darvas in the 1950s, the Darvas Box strategy focuses on identifying and trading stocks that are making new highs. Who was Nicolas Darvas?
Nicolas Darvas was a professional dancer who turned $25,000 into $2 million using his self-developed Darvas Box trading strategy.

Core Concepts of Darvas Trading
1. The Darvas Box Theory
The Darvas Box theory involves creating a box around the price range of a stock. When the price breaks out of the upper boundary, it signals a buy. If the price falls below the lower boundary, it signals a sell.
Formation of the Darvas Box
- Highs and Lows: Identify the highest and lowest points within a time frame.
- Box Boundaries: Draw a box around these points to establish support and resistance levels.

Implementing Modern Darvas Trading
Step-by-Step Guide
- Set Up Charts: Use trading software to set up charts with relevant technical indicators.
- Identify Stocks: Look for momentum stocks with strong upward trends.
- Draw Darvas Boxes: Identify highs and lows to draw the Darvas Box.
- Confirm with Indicators: Use modern technical indicators like moving averages and RSI to confirm patterns.
- Enter Trades: Buy when the price breaks out of the upper boundary of the Darvas Box.
- Set Stop-Loss Orders: Protect your capital by setting stop-loss orders below the lower boundary of the box.
- Monitor Trades: Adjust your strategy based on market movements and new box formations.

Challenges in Modern Darvas Trading
Market Volatility
Rapid market changes can affect the reliability of the Darvas Box signals.
False Breakouts
Not all breakouts lead to sustained trends, requiring careful analysis and confirmation.
